Antennas are crucial components in all wireless systems, functioning as transducers that bridge circuits and wave propagation. They convert signals between electronic and electromagnetic domains. Advanced wireless systems often rely on array-based operations, such as phased arrays or MIMO arrays, where thousands of antennas synchronize with hundreds of integrated circuit (IC) chips, presenting numerous design challenges. Testing these high-performance antennas and arrays involves expertise in automated test setups and high-end electronic measurement facilities.

Project Background

Next-generation wireless communication and sensing systems depend heavily on the co-designs and collaborations between electronics and antenna arrays. These complex systems present challenges not only in the design of antenna arrays but also in their operations and performance, such as array system calibration, beam management, and null steering.

The IDEAS Group is involved in multiple ongoing wireless projects focusing on 6G, satellite communication (SATCOM), and electromagnetic sensing/imaging applications. We have developed and experimentally verified several antenna and antenna array solutions for these systems. While these existing technologies provide a valuable foundation, new antenna designs are essential to address emerging challenges.

This position is aimed at candidates who can design, implement, and refine high-performance antennas and antenna arrays for integration into cutting-edge wireless systems. The successful candidate will support real-world applications and contribute to the advancement of next-generation communication, computation, and sensing systems, including developing antenna and antenna array PCB boards, packaging wireless IC chips with antenna boards, setting up measurement environments, and conducting automated testing of antenna arrays.
